const Subscription = require('../lib/LiveQuery/Subscription').Subscription; let logger; describe('Subscription', function () { beforeEach(function () { logger = require('../lib/logger').logger; spyOn(logger, 'error').and.callThrough(); }); it('can be initialized', function () { const subscription = new Subscription('className', { key: 'value' }, 'hash'); expect(subscription.className).toBe('className'); expect(subscription.query).toEqual({ key: 'value' }); expect(subscription.hash).toBe('hash'); expect(subscription.clientRequestIds.size).toBe(0); }); it('can check it has subscribing clients', function () { const subscription = new Subscription('className', { key: 'value' }, 'hash'); expect(subscription.hasSubscribingClient()).toBe(false); }); it('can check it does not have subscribing clients', function () { const subscription = new Subscription('className', { key: 'value' }, 'hash'); subscription.addClientSubscription(1, 1); expect(subscription.hasSubscribingClient()).toBe(true); }); it('can add one request for one client', function () { const subscription = new Subscription('className', { key: 'value' }, 'hash'); subscription.addClientSubscription(1, 1); expect(subscription.clientRequestIds.size).toBe(1); expect(subscription.clientRequestIds.get(1)).toEqual([1]); }); it('can add requests for one client', function () { const subscription = new Subscription('className', { key: 'value' }, 'hash'); subscription.addClientSubscription(1, 1); subscription.addClientSubscription(1, 2); expect(subscription.clientRequestIds.size).toBe(1); expect(subscription.clientRequestIds.get(1)).toEqual([1, 2]); }); it('can add requests for clients', function () { const subscription = new Subscription('className', { key: 'value' }, 'hash'); subscription.addClientSubscription(1, 1); subscription.addClientSubscription(1, 2); subscription.addClientSubscription(2, 2); subscription.addClientSubscription(2, 3); expect(subscription.clientRequestIds.size).toBe(2); expect(subscription.clientRequestIds.get(1)).toEqual([1, 2]); expect(subscription.clientRequestIds.get(2)).toEqual([2, 3]); }); it('can delete requests for nonexistent client', function () { const subscription = new Subscription('className', { key: 'value' }, 'hash'); subscription.deleteClientSubscription(1, 1); expect(logger.error).toHaveBeenCalled(); }); it('can delete nonexistent request for one client', function () { const subscription = new Subscription('className', { key: 'value' }, 'hash'); subscription.addClientSubscription(1, 1); subscription.deleteClientSubscription(1, 2); expect(logger.error).toHaveBeenCalled(); expect(subscription.clientRequestIds.size).toBe(1); expect(subscription.clientRequestIds.get(1)).toEqual([1]); }); it('can delete some requests for one client', function () { const subscription = new Subscription('className', { key: 'value' }, 'hash'); subscription.addClientSubscription(1, 1); subscription.addClientSubscription(1, 2); subscription.deleteClientSubscription(1, 2); expect(logger.error).not.toHaveBeenCalled(); expect(subscription.clientRequestIds.size).toBe(1); expect(subscription.clientRequestIds.get(1)).toEqual([1]); }); it('can delete all requests for one client', function () { const subscription = new Subscription('className', { key: 'value' }, 'hash'); subscription.addClientSubscription(1, 1); subscription.addClientSubscription(1, 2); subscription.deleteClientSubscription(1, 1); subscription.deleteClientSubscription(1, 2); expect(logger.error).not.toHaveBeenCalled(); expect(subscription.clientRequestIds.size).toBe(0); }); it('can delete requests for multiple clients', function () { const subscription = new Subscription('className', { key: 'value' }, 'hash'); subscription.addClientSubscription(1, 1); subscription.addClientSubscription(1, 2); subscription.addClientSubscription(2, 1); subscription.addClientSubscription(2, 2); subscription.deleteClientSubscription(1, 2); subscription.deleteClientSubscription(2, 1); subscription.deleteClientSubscription(2, 2); expect(logger.error).not.toHaveBeenCalled(); expect(subscription.clientRequestIds.size).toBe(1); expect(subscription.clientRequestIds.get(1)).toEqual([1]); }); });
